When i got my second hand speed 3 the bar and lines were pretty worn and i didn't like some of its features so i decided to shoehorn one of my ozone lei bars onto the kite.

I used the standard 50cm lei bar and added a landing strop between the steering lines. The landing strop makes landing/relaunching alot easier. you can also slap the strop on a post or teather in higher winds. it makes for alot less tangles and kite flapping about than trying to flag it out solo on the beach.

The ozone bar has more depower at the bar but less at the trim strap. The overall adjustment is the same however. Makes for it easier to control in gusty winds and some crazy upwind angles are possible. It also has a cleaner safety and cheap replacable elastised safety line through the bar. The depower rope is covered in rubber so wear is alot less.

The disadvantage? its a shorter bar which makes turning a tad slower. I'll be upgrading to a 54cm ozone bar shortly.

Over all i'm very happy with the mod.

yeah its easier to reverse land it through the powerzone. reverse launching is also a sinch. Another advantage is you can lasoo it to a fixed point and walk down and flage the kite yourself. If you feel like a rest or need to use both hands for an extended time you can landing on the strop. then hook the strop around your chicken loop. the kite will stay landed until you finish your business.

You also can reverse land land with one hand if need be.

disadvantage?... i have had the strop line catch on the clam cleat momentarily before. but have had no i'll effects because of it.
